Creating an impactful training manager resume objective requires clearly articulating your career goals while demonstrating your value to potential employers. Here are essential tips tailored specifically for training manager professionals:
• Start with a clear statement of your career goal as a training manager • Highlight transferable skills that apply to the role, even from different industries • Specify the type of organization or industry you're targeting • Include 1-2 key qualifications that make you a strong candidate • Keep it concise at 2-3 sentences maximum, focusing on future contribution
